Gov. Mohammed mourns Emir of Ningi, Yunusa Danyaya

Date:

Gov. Bala Mohammed of Bauchi State has commiserated with the people of the state over the death of the Emir of Ningi, Yunusa Muhammad Danyaya.

Danyaya, 88, died on Sunday morning after protracted illness.

The governor in a condolence message by his media aide, Mukhtar Gidado, described the deceased as a man of peace, wisdom, and immense dedication to the welfare of his people.

He said the death left an irreplaceable void in the hearts of the people of Ningi emirate, Bauchi State, and Nigeria at large.

Mohammed said the Emir exemplified the highest values of leadership, fostering unity, progress, and development across his domain throughout his reign.

“The Bauchi state government wishes to extend its deepest condolences to the immediate family of the late Emir, the Ningi Emirate Council, and the entire people of Bauchi State.

“We mourn with you in this great loss and pray that Almighty Allah grants the departed soul eternal peace in Jannatul Firdaus.

“May Allah also grant his family, the people of Ningi, and all those affected by this loss the strength and fortitude to bear the loss .

“His Royal Highness will be remembered as a father to all, a pillar of strength, and a beacon of light in our state,” he said.
